Transaction 1af866edd49f09b8fdaa494164d7665127aa68b18a73a682881c0f823ff4a3e4

1 Input
2 Outputs
  • 1af866edd49f09b8fdaa494164d7665127aa68b18a73a682881c0f823ff4a3e4:0
  • value  24111725
    address  33HWCZnxvzk2JaDB1bvyQRGTfm9Y11o3d1
  • 1af866edd49f09b8fdaa494164d7665127aa68b18a73a682881c0f823ff4a3e4:1
  • value  8000000
    address  31vxcHa8fBFxt3HbkZW8YRKmbzvv5KPzUx